the dress code states that a jacket is required. If you don't wear one, be prepared to be handed one by the staff on entering the dining room. It doesn't happen on every cruise, but it does happen. The vast majority of men will be in tuxedos, dinner jackets, or suits. A few will have a sports coat and dress trousers. Very, very few will have a sports coat and jeans. Sailings from Harwich tend to be more formal than those in the Caribbean or Alaska.

We were on a BtoB in June on the Infinity. Seems like about 25% Tuxes, 50% suits, and 25% Coats and ties. Our second leg was in Blu and everyone there followed the MDR formal code.
